#38067d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#38067d is composed of 22% red, 2.4%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.2% cyan, 95.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 265.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.8% and a lightness of 25.7%. #38067d color hex could be obtained by blending #700cfa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#38067d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06010d is the darkest color, while #fbf9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#38067d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#413d46 is the less saturated color, while #370182 is the most saturated one.
